Introduction of the Finnish Driver's Licensing System
Finland has a structured technique to issuing chauffeur's licenses, managed by the Finnish Transport and Communications Agency (Traficom). The system guarantees that all chauffeurs are sufficiently tested and hold the required skills for safe road usage.
Types of Licenses
In Finland, different types of chauffeur's licenses are released based upon the lorry classification you wish to drive. Below is a streamlined breakdown of the license categories:

The process of obtaining a Finnish chauffeur's license generally includes numerous actions.
1. Understand Your Eligibility
Before starting the application, check if you satisfy these basic eligibility requirements:

Once you've finished your chauffeur's education, you must pass a theory exam. This test evaluates your knowledge of traffic laws, roadway indications, and safe driving practices.
5. Pass the Practical Driving Test
After effectively completing the theory test, you'll be needed to take a practical driving test. This test assesses your driving skills on the roadway.
6. Send Your Application
Upon passing the theory and practical tests, send your application and pay the required charges. The application must be sent to your local Traficom workplace.
7. Get Your License
Upon approval of your application, you will get a driver's license, which might be provided in short-term kind till your authorities one gets here by mail.
Processing Time
The processing time for a motorist's license can vary. Typically, prepare for a waiting duration of 2 to 4 weeks. Nevertheless, this might depend on the volume of applications being processed in your location.

Can I drive in Finland with my foreign motorist's license?
Yes, if your chauffeur's license is provided by a nation within the EU or EEA, you can drive in Finland without extra paperwork. If your license is from outside the EU/EEA, you may need an International Driving Permit (IDP) along with your national license.
2. What is the cost of getting a Finnish motorist's license?
The overall cost can vary substantially based upon numerous aspects like driving school fees and examination costs. On average, you may expect to pay between EUR1000 and EUR1500 for the entire process.
3. Can I take the theoretical test in English?
Yes, the theoretical examination can be taken in English, Finnish, or Swedish, depending upon your choice.
4. For how long is a Finnish driver's license legitimate?
A standard Finnish chauffeur's license is valid for 15 years. After that, you need to renew it, which can involve an easier process than the initial application.
5. What if I stop working the driving test?
If you do not pass the useful driving test, you can retake it. Nevertheless, you need to wait a minimum of two weeks before rescheduling.
